Course Description: Tutorial Methods of Instruction is a course for undergraduate students who are group tutor-facilitators in courses where problem-based learning (PBL), peer-led team learning (PLTL), or other peer-facilitated learning strategies are used as a mode of instruction primarily in sciences. Students may register for zero, one, or two credits.  This course is being offered as part of the University of Delaware's Undergraduate Science Education Grant from the Howard Hughes Medical Institute (HHMI).
